Just wondering... How happy would you be if you showed up, at an athletic event to watch your favorite team play an important game, but when you entered the stadium you saw that some of the key players did not show up or they just sat on the bench, waiting to either be entertained, or for the referee to end the non-game? Yeah, me too.

Actually, sometimes, when a team is only half hearted in its play, the fans and the commentators will say, "they did not show up for the game."

I have seen some committed players during a game, try to motivate the lax players on their team because they were just biding their time until the final whistle.

I have heard players and coaches say, after a despondent showing in a game, "we just did not show up."

It is disappointing.

It could also be a marriage relationship, or family relationships. It could be the work force in a business. It could be the government officials who do not do their job.
